Where is the drainage hole of the Chery A3 door?
2 Answers
The drainage hole of the Chery A3 door is located at the corner below the hinge. Here is more relevant information: 1. The function of the door drainage hole: The function of the door drainage hole is to drain water in time during rainy days. If the door drainage hole is blocked, you will often hear the sound of water while driving. It is necessary to clean the door drainage hole in time because it will cause great damage to the window lifter.
The drainage holes for the Chery A3 car doors are located at the bottom edge of the doors, and there are usually several small holes on the inner side. I often check these holes myself because they can easily get clogged with mud and sand. Once blocked, rainwater can accumulate inside the door, leading to rust or window malfunctions. Cleaning them is simple: use a thin wire or toothpick to gently unclog the holes, but avoid applying too much force to prevent damaging the paint. During regular car washes, pay attention to the drainage at the bottom of the doors—if the water doesn’t flow smoothly, it’s a sign that they need attention. Regular maintenance can protect the door panel structure and electronic components, extending the lifespan of your beloved car.
